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om The Triangle Apartments

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om The Triangle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in The Triangle is $2,198.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om The Triangle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in The Triangle is a 1,331 square feet unit starting from $2,320 at Gables Central Park Texas.

What is the average size for The Triangle 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in The Triangle is currently 800 sq ft.
